Abstract
The utility model provides a kind of stone stone cake production line, including stone transport channel, stone cake molding shipping platform, musculus cutaneus former, smart checking device and stone flour cake separation equipment etc., the stone preheating section that stone transport channel has, stone cake, which is molded shipping platform, has the baking section of baking stone and flour cake, stone flour cake separation equipment is used to screen out stone and transports the flour cake after baking, musculus cutaneus former, it is used to prepare the musculus cutaneus needed for stone stone cake, smart checking device, for accurately detecting stone and rejecting band stone product.The utility model realizes the stone cake production of automation, randomness concave-convex on stone cake after remaining the product mouthfeel of traditional processing technology and producing, and it greatly increases the production efficiency, in addition, stone is preheated, the adhesion between stone and flour cake can be prevented, stone is monitored using smart checking device, has started some effective of an other monitoring and controlling nonmetal object of the food production processing monitoring foreign matter in addition to metal detection.

Background technology
Stone cake is to be popular in Shanxi, and a kind of traditional famous cake of In Shanxi Area, Chinese tradition pokers food.Stone cake is again
Stone steamed bun, dry cake etc., stone cake is claimed first to heat stone when making, be then placed directly in the fine flour become reconciled or coarse cereals noodles
It is made on stone ripe.Its product mouthfeel is crisp, crisp, salty, fragrant, is the food of species tool flavor.The existing stone cake mode of production is two
Kind, one is traditional artificial making, remain the traditional properties and product mouthfeel of stone cake, but production efficiency is low, people
Work cost is higher, and another kind is processed by automation equipment, as what Publication No. CN102210335A was announced is used to produce stone
Head cake molding machine, the equipment by upper/lower die be molded stone cake, although production efficiency can be improved, due to be not by
Flour cake is made ripe in stone, and the shape of template is fixed, and can not achieve randomness concave-convex on stone cake after production, therefore nothing
Method retains the flavor and product mouthfeel of traditional handicraft, therefore it provides a kind of production efficiency is high, can retain the flavor of traditional handicraft
Stone cake production equipment with mouthfeel is those skilled in the art's urgent problem to be solved.
Simultaneously in view of needing in the production process of stone stone cake using the stone that cannot eat, how to ensure stone with
Flour cake being kept completely separate after processing is completed, stone cake is during edible because its separation is not exclusively caused danger.

In conjunction with shown in attached drawing 10, the course of work of the stone stone cake production line of the application is as follows:Stone is transported in stone
The first shunting and the second shunting are entered by channel-dividing device after being preheated in channel, and pass through the first shunting conveyer and second point
Road conveyer is delivered to lower berth stone mechanism and upper berth stone mechanism (" upper and lower " here refers to the upper and lower of flour cake) respectively,
After the leveling of stone paving device, flour cake is spread lower berth stone on stone molding shipping platform by musculus cutaneus conveyer 30
It is layed onto on the lower berth stone, upper berth stone is routed to above flour cake by upper berth stone mechanism at this time, and subsequent stone molding transport is flat
The baking section of platform heats stone and flour cake, and the stone and flour cake after heating screen out stone by stone separating mechanism, sieve
Stone after removing turns again to stone transport channel by stone circulator, and flour cake enters secondary baking equipment and carries out two
Secondary baking.
On the basis of the above, further include the equipment for after-treatment for accepting secondary baking equipment, the equipment for after-treatment includes adjusting
Taste component 51, packaging device 53 and smart checking device 52, the seasoning component 51 are located at the rear of secondary baking equipment and accept baking
Flour cake after roasting, the essence checking device 52 are located between seasoning component 51 and packaging device 53.The essence checking device 52 is accurate
Weighing detection device or x-ray detection device, the separate condition for detecting stone and stone cake are avoided because stone is incomplete
Separation influences customer experience.Seasoning component 51 is that fueling injection equipment either condiment point spreads device, for being after stone cake carries out
Continuous seasoning improves its product mouthfeel to enrich its taste.Packaging device 53 is common racking machine on the market, for detection
Good stone cake carries out packing processing.
